What Types of Italian Coffee Makers Are Available on the Market?

The main types of Italian coffee makers available on the market include:

  • Moka Pot: The Moka pot, also known as a stovetop espresso maker, brews coffee by passing boiling water pressurized by steam through ground coffee. This method produces a rich, strong coffee with a distinct flavor and is beloved for its simplicity and effectiveness, making it a staple in many Italian households.
  • Espresso Machine: Espresso machines use high pressure to force hot water through finely-ground coffee, resulting in a concentrated coffee shot known as espresso. Available in various styles, from manual to fully automatic, these machines allow for customization of brewing parameters, making them ideal for coffee aficionados seeking the perfect espresso.
  • French Press: Though not exclusively Italian, the French press is widely used in Italy and is known for producing a full-bodied coffee. This method involves steeping coarsely ground coffee in hot water and then pressing down a metal or plastic plunger to separate the grounds, resulting in a rich flavor and aromatic experience.
  • Aeropress: The Aeropress is a relatively modern coffee maker that combines immersion and pressure brewing techniques. It allows for quick coffee preparation and is highly portable, making it a favorite among travelers and coffee enthusiasts who appreciate its versatility and ease of use.
  • Neapolitan Flip Coffee Maker: This traditional coffee maker consists of two chambers and uses a unique flipping method to brew coffee. The water is heated in the lower chamber and then flipped to the upper chamber where it mixes with coffee grounds, creating a strong and aromatic brew that reflects the rich coffee culture of Naples.

How Can You Ensure Proper Maintenance of Your Italian Coffee Maker?

Maintaining your Italian coffee maker is essential for ensuring consistent performance and prolonging its lifespan. Here are several key maintenance tips:

  • Regular Cleaning: After each use, wash all removable parts with warm, soapy water. Avoid using abrasive materials that can scratch surfaces. For a deeper clean, disassemble the maker and clean it thoroughly every few weeks.

  • Descaling: Mineral buildup can affect the flavor and functionality of your coffee maker. Use a descaling solution or a mixture of water and vinegar to remove deposits every month, especially if you have hard water.

  • Check Gaskets: Inspect rubber gaskets and seals regularly for wear and tear. Replacing them when needed ensures a tight seal for optimal brewing.

  • Use Quality Ingredients: The quality of the coffee beans and water can directly affect the performance of your machine. Always use fresh, filtered water and high-quality coffee for the best results.

  • Proper Storage: When not in use, store your coffee maker in a cool, dry place. Avoid leaving it in direct sunlight or damp areas.

Following these tips will help you enjoy rich and flavorful Italian coffee while extending the life of your coffee maker.
